ŠKODA AUTO takes on worldwide responsibility for Volkswagen Group’s MQB-A0 Global Platform

› MQB-A0 Global #platform used as the basis for entry-level models of the Group brands ŠKODA and Volkswagen
› ŠKODA is now responsible for a global #platform for the first time, after having specially adapted the MQB-A0-IN #platform for India
› Target markets include India, Russia, Africa, the ASEAN countries and Latin America
#Volkswagen Group relies on ŠKODA AUTO’s high level of expertise in Technical Development

Mladá Boleslav, 14. October 2021 – ŠKODA #auto is now responsible for developing the #Volkswagen Group’s existing MQB-A0 Global #platform. This will be used by the Group brands ŠKODA and #Volkswagen to develop new entry-level models for regions with high growth potential including India, Russia, Africa as well as the ASEAN countries and Latin America. On the heels of ŠKODA’s specially adapted MQB-A0-IN #platform for the Indian market, the Czech carmaker is taking on responsibility for a global #platform for the first time. ŠKODA is drawing on its high level of development expertise, ability to coordinate complex Group projects and experience in entry-level segments to implement this project in individual regions.

Thomas Schäfer, ŠKODA #auto CEO, says, “By assuming responsibility for the MQB-A0 Global #platform, ŠKODA #auto is in charge of the worldwide development of a #platform for the first time. We are applying our development expertise, taking on even more responsibility within the #Volkswagen Group and at the same time strengthening ŠKODA AUTO’s headquarters as an important European development centre for the Group. I am convinced that we will be able to win over many new customers thanks to the MQB-A0 Global #platform and bolster the Group’s position in the entry-level segments.”

Ralf Brandstätter, Chairman of the Board of Management at #Volkswagen, explains, “Through our comprehensive #platform strategy, we achieve economies of scale that enable us to offer our customers worldwide state-of-the-art technology and high quality at competitive prices. Based on this, the Group’s volume brands – #Volkswagen and ŠKODA – can quickly deliver products to customers that are unique in the volume segment. As a brand with significant expertise in entry-level mobility, ŠKODA is ideally positioned to assume worldwide responsibility for the successful further development of the MQB-A0 Global #platform within the #Volkswagen Group. This way, we are creating synergies that will further increase profitability within the volume group.”
